Why Hi-Res Printing is Critical for Cannabis Cultivators
Cannabis cultivation operations must label products at multiple stages — from grow room plant tags and harvest batch tracking to final compliance labels. Blurred or low-resolution output at any stage creates traceability failures. California requires minimum 6-point font and a universal symbol at least 0.5 inches in height, while Colorado mandates text no smaller than 1/16 of an inch and a universal symbol at least 1/2 x 1/2 inch. Meeting these standards on labels sometimes smaller than 1 inch requires at least 300 DPI — and ideally 600–1200 DPI for dense text, barcodes, and warning symbols.
Cultivators face a dual printing need:
- Grow operation labels — humidity-resistant plant tags, batch IDs, and strain identifiers that demand durable media and sharp output
- Product labels — full-color branding paired with compliance text, where higher DPI directly affects shelf appeal and regulatory approval
Both needs are intensifying as the market grows. U.S. cannabis retail sales reached $31.5 billion in 2025, with MJBizDaily projecting $53.5 billion by 2027 — and every dollar of that volume flows through labeled, traceable product. Cultivators at every scale need reliable, compliant label output to stay in the market. Metrc operates under 30 regulatory contracts and uses Retail ID data that must appear on physical labels for seed-to-sale traceability. That makes on-site label printing with variable-data workflows a practical requirement, not an option.

Key Features to Evaluate Before Buying a Cannabis Label Printer
DPI Threshold Decision
300 DPI is the minimum for compliance label legibility and serves as the industry baseline for reliable GS1 barcode printing. However, 600 DPI is recommended for today's complex GS1 barcodes and 2D symbologies.
When to use each threshold:
- 300 DPI: Basic compliance labels with simple text and 1D barcodes; grow room tracking tags
- 600-1200 DPI: Dense regulatory text, small fonts (6-point minimum), QR codes, 2D barcodes, final product labels
- 1600-4800 DPI: Ultra-small labels (under 1 inch), premium branded labels for craft cultivators, photo-quality imagery
Media Compatibility as a Critical Factor
Cannabis cultivators need labels that can survive:
- Humidity in grow rooms — for plant and harvest tags
- Adhesion to mylar bags and glass jars — for product packaging
- Oils and UV exposure — for outdoor or greenhouse tags
Ink type determines durability:
| Attribute | Dye Ink | Pigment Ink |
|---|---|---|
| Water Resistance | Very poor; smears when wet | Outstanding; resistant to water, chemicals, oils |
| UV/Fade Resistance | Weeks to months under sunlight | 5-25+ years indoors; 1-2+ years outdoors |
| Compliance Certifications | None | BS 5609 (marine), GHS standards |
| Best For | Short-term promotional labels | Compliance labels, grow tags, refrigerated storage |
That durability gap matters when labels must survive cold storage or daily moisture exposure. For those environments, pigment-based inks offer far better moisture and chemical resistance for compliance labels. The Epson CW-C6000A/C6500A uses pigment ink natively; the Primera LX910 offers both options.

Print Volume and Speed
Batch-printing compliance labels at the end of harvest requires different capabilities than continuous daily output at a processing facility.
Decision framework:
- Small craft cultivators (under 1,000 labels/day): Desktop inkjet like Primera LX910
- Mid-volume operations (1,000-5,000 labels/day): Epson CW-C6000A or SwiftColor SCL-4000D
- High-volume facilities (5,000+ labels/day or 10,000+/month): Afinia L901 or Epson TM-C7500G
Total Cost of Ownership Beyond Sticker Price
Sticker price rarely reflects what a label printer actually costs to run — ink yield, media costs, and downtime from nozzle clogs add up fast.
Consider:
- Ink cartridge yield: How many labels per cartridge?
- Cost per label: In-house inkjet label costs range from $0.02 to $0.40 per label depending on ink coverage
- Maintenance requirements: Pigment inks risk nozzle clogging if printer sits idle
- On-demand printing advantage: Avoiding pre-printed label waste when regulations change
By month 12, most in-house label operations report saving 20-30% on label costs versus outsourcing — a meaningful return for cultivators managing frequent regulatory updates.

Common mistakes cannabis cultivators make when choosing a printer:
- Prioritizing upfront cost over cost-per-label (at 10,000 labels/month, $0.40/label adds up to $4,000 monthly — far outpacing the hardware cost)
- Choosing consumer-grade inkjet printers that can't handle synthetic or oil-resistant media
- Overlooking software compatibility with state traceability systems like METRC, which requires variable-data printing for unique serialized QR codes on every label
- Ignoring ink durability requirements for grow room humidity
If you're operating in a METRC state, review METRC's CSV Retail ID labeling guide before committing to any printer — not every model supports the variable-data workflows compliance requires.

Is it worth getting a cannabis label printer?
In-house printing makes sense once you exceed 3,000–5,000 labels monthly — at that volume, most operations save 20–30% on label costs within 12 months compared to outsourcing. It also eliminates minimum order requirements and lets you update labels immediately when regulations change.
Is it cheaper to print your own cannabis labels or buy them?
In-house inkjet printing costs $0.02–$0.40 per label, compared to $0.50–$2.00 per label for outsourced short runs. Once you exceed 3,000–5,000 labels monthly, in-house printing is almost always the cheaper option despite the upfront equipment investment.
What DPI resolution is required for cannabis compliance labels?
State regulations require clearly legible text and barcodes, which means a minimum of 300 DPI in practice. For labels under 2 inches with dense regulatory text, QR codes, or 2D barcodes for track-and-trace systems, 600 DPI or higher is recommended.

What label material works best for cannabis grow room environments?
Grow rooms are high-humidity environments, making polyester (PET) or polypropylene synthetic label stock more durable than paper-based labels. These materials require a printer with compatible ink — typically pigment-based inkjet (like Epson ColorWorks series) or thermal transfer — to maintain legibility and barcode scannability for months in humid conditions.
